#4b8f52 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4b8f52 is composed of 29.4% red, 56.1% green and 32.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 47.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 42.7% yellow and 43.9% black. It has a hue angle of 126.2 degrees, a saturation of 31.2% and a lightness of 42.7%. #4b8f52 color hex could be obtained by blending #96ffa4 with #001f00. Closest websafe color is: #339966.

#4b8f52 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#4b8f52 has RGB values of R:75, G:143, B:82 and CMYK values of C:0.48, M:0, Y:0.43, K:0.44. Its decimal value is 4951890.
